http://www.theregister.co.uk/2013/11/08/bitcoin_burglar_bags_a_million_bucks/An Australia developer who goes by the name of “Trade Fortress” alleges a million dollars worth of Bitcoin has been stolen from his virtual wallet. Trade Fortress made the allegation to ABC Radio, which reports he's “ over 18 but not much over” and doesn't know where about 4100 bitcoin. With Bitcoin exchanges currently offering $US290 or more per coin, that's $US1,189,000 ($AUD1.25m or £738,000).
